Tim Crooks
Great Britain
Rowing
B: May 12, 1949
1976 Olympic Eights Silver Medalist
Crooks competed in the double sculls at the 1972 Olympics, finishing 5th. He switched to the eights in 1973 and took a silver medal at the 1974 World Championships and another silver medal at the 1976 Olympics. Crooks won seven times at the Henley Royal Regatta.
